##// END OF EJS Templates
Issue937: error messages from hooks not sent over HTTP....
Jesse Glick -
r6265:be76e545 default
parent child Browse files
Show More
@@ -175,8 +175,8 b' def unbundle(web, req):'
175
175
176 # send addchangegroup output to client
176 # send addchangegroup output to client
177
177
178 old_stdout = sys.stdout
178 oldio = sys.stdout, sys.stderr
179 sys.stdout = cStringIO.StringIO()
179 sys.stderr = sys.stdout = cStringIO.StringIO()
180
180
181 try:
181 try:
182 url = 'remote:%s:%s' % (proto,
182 url = 'remote:%s:%s' % (proto,
@@ -188,7 +188,7 b' def unbundle(web, req):'
188 ret = 0
188 ret = 0
189 finally:
189 finally:
190 val = sys.stdout.getvalue()
190 val = sys.stdout.getvalue()
191 sys.stdout = old_stdout
191 sys.stdout, sys.stderr = oldio
192 req.write('%d\n' % ret)
192 req.write('%d\n' % ret)
193 req.write(val)
193 req.write(val)
194 finally:
194 finally:
General Comments 0
You need to be logged in to leave comments. Login now